Chief Secretary Reviews Progress Of State Water Resources Board

OMMCOM NEWS by OMMCOM NEWS
November 12, 2025
in Odisha

Bhubaneswar: Chief Secretary Manoj Ahuja chaired a meeting of the State Water Resources Board at Lok Seva Bhawan, reviewing progress on key initiatives. The meeting discussed the Draft State Water Policy, irrigation coverage targets, and technology adoption in Large Irrigation Projects (LIPs).

The Chief Secretary emphasised concerted efforts to realise the goals set out in the Vision Document-2036/2047, focusing on integrating key committees under Water Resources with the State Water Board. He outlined pathways for achieving irrigation targets and optimising created potential.

The meeting covered the formulation of the Draft State Water Policy, coverage of 15 lakh hectares under irrigation by 2029, bridging the gap between irrigation potential created and utilised, and real-time measurement of water in LIPs using technology.

Besides, Anu Garg, the Development Commissioner-cum-Additional Chief Secretary, Department of Water Resources, Dr. Arabinda Kumar Padhee, Principal Secretary, A&FE, S.K. Mishra, Principal Secretary, Finance, S.K. Vashisth Principal Secretary, F&ARD and other senior officers of the departments of WR, Energy, H&UD, Industries, Steel & Mines, R&DM, etc. also attended the meeting.
